Exclusive Ω_(ccc)^(++)Ω_(ccc)^(--) Production from Z^0/r~* Decays

摘要 Based on the quark model the cross section for the e~+e^-→ Z^0/r~*→Ω_(ccc)^(++)Ω_(ccc)^(--) exclusive process is investigated at the tree level. Compared with the Z^0→Ω^-Ω~+ decay, our result shows that the Z^0 boson favors decaying into charmed baryon pairs. The results are also compared with the calculation of inclusively charmed baryon production.
